[前][次][番号順一覧][スレッド一覧]

ruby-changes:9457

From: yugui <ko1@a...>
Date: Thu, 25 Dec 2008 18:50:51 +0900 (JST)
Subject: [ruby-changes:9457] Ruby:r20995 (ruby_1_9_1): merges r20906 from trunk into ruby_1_9_1.

yugui	2008-12-25 18:50:32 +0900 (Thu, 25 Dec 2008)

  New Revision: 20995

  http://svn.ruby-lang.org/cgi-bin/viewvc.cgi?view=rev&revision=20995

  Log:
    merges r20906 from trunk into ruby_1_9_1.
    * string.c (rb_str_upto): should return enumerator if called
      without block.  [ruby-dev:37526]

  Modified files:
    branches/ruby_1_9_1/ChangeLog
    branches/ruby_1_9_1/string.c

Index: ruby_1_9_1/ChangeLog
===================================================================
--- ruby_1_9_1/ChangeLog	(revision 20994)
+++ ruby_1_9_1/ChangeLog	(revision 20995)
@@ -1,3 +1,8 @@
+Mon Dec 22 10:59:31 2008  Yukihiro Matsumoto  <matz@r...>
+
+	* string.c (rb_str_upto): should return enumerator if called
+	  without block.  [ruby-dev:37526]
+
 Thu Dec 25 00:59:06 2008  TAKAO Kouji  <kouji@t...>
 
 	* test/readline/test_readline_history.rb: did not check the
Index: ruby_1_9_1/string.c
===================================================================
--- ruby_1_9_1/string.c	(revision 20994)
+++ ruby_1_9_1/string.c	(revision 20995)
@@ -2861,6 +2861,7 @@
     rb_encoding *enc;
 
     rb_scan_args(argc, argv, "11", &end, &exclusive);
+    RETURN_ENUMERATOR(beg, argc, argv);
     excl = RTEST(exclusive);
     CONST_ID(succ, "succ");
     StringValue(end);

--
ML: ruby-changes@q...
Info: http://www.atdot.net/~ko1/quickml/

[前][次][番号順一覧][スレッド一覧]